Relative-Branch Instructions
There are two relative-branch instructions: BR and BSR. The branch target
address is computed from the current program-counter (i.e. the address of
the BR instruction itself) and the IMM11 instruction field. Details of the
branch-offset computation are provided in the description of the BR and
BSR instructions. See BR on page 42 and BSR on page 43. BSR is
identical to BR except that the return-address is saved in %o7. Details of
the return-address computation are provided in the description of the BSR
instruction. Both BR and BSR are unconditional. Conditional branches are
implemented by preceding BR or BSR with a SKP-type instruction.
Both BR and BSR instructions have branch delay slot behavior: The
instruction immediately following a BR or BSR is executed after BR or
BSR, but before the instruction at the branch-target. See Branch Delay
Slots on page 23 for more information. The branch range of the BR and
BSR instructions is forward by 2048 bytes, or backwards by 2046 bytes
relative to the address of the BR or BSR instruction.
